Transaction 24a3242feb03bdbf1960b73738039e9d2dc40e263f352cffe0f3ac8c998f91a3

2 Input
2 Outputs
  • 24a3242feb03bdbf1960b73738039e9d2dc40e263f352cffe0f3ac8c998f91a3:0
  • value  955500
    address  1CHMhaQ3iJqcYbcqgNUtbCPqHw37bZ8mWS
  • 24a3242feb03bdbf1960b73738039e9d2dc40e263f352cffe0f3ac8c998f91a3:1
  • value  118346672
    address  1EE4XHXUaeLqDoxawLmUVo91f1fJS8Jeqf